Refrigerator Dispenser Slow or Dead? GE Water Tank WR01L04644 — Fix It Fast

A slow, weak, or completely non-functioning internal water dispenser in your GE refrigerator is almost always caused by a cracked or failed water tank assembly. In most GE French door and bottom-mount refrigerators with internal dispensers, the water tank chills and holds the supply before it reaches the spout — when it cracks or fails, water leaks into the compartment or stops flowing entirely. When it fails, you get water pooling inside the fridge, warm water from the dispenser, or no water at all. ⚡ One of the most common internal dispenser failures in GE French door refrigerators. 🔧 Common Symptoms

  • Water dispenser produces little or no water when activated
  • Water from the internal dispenser is warm or room temperature
  • Water pooling or dripping inside the refrigerator compartment
  • Visible cracks, splits, or deformation on the water tank body
  • Dispenser works intermittently or only after holding the paddle for several seconds
  • Water supply confirmed OK but dispenser output is still weak

⚙️ Installation Notes

Skill Level: Moderate — 30–45 minutes, basic tools required. Unplug the refrigerator and shut off the water supply line before beginning. Remove shelving and food from the refrigerator compartment to access the tank mounting area. Disconnect the inlet and outlet water lines from the old tank — have a towel ready for residual water. Transfer any mounting clips or brackets from the old tank to the new WR01L04644. Reconnect water lines, restore power and water supply, and run several dispenser cycles to purge air and confirm no leaks before returning to normal use.

💡 Pro Tip

Replace the Water Filter at the Same Time:
If your GE refrigerator's water filter is overdue or you're unsure of its age, replace it while you have the compartment open. A clogged filter restricts flow through the new tank and can make the repair appear unsuccessful — it's a 2-minute swap that eliminates the most common post-repair complaint on internal dispenser systems.
